Step 1: Land Preparation

  • Choose a well-drained field with fertile soil for maize cultivation.

 

  • Clear the land of weeds, rocks, and debris.

 

  • Conduct a soil test to determine the nutrient requirements of your maize crop.

 

  • Plough the field to break the soil and create a fine seedbed.

 

Maize

Step 2: Seed Selection and Treatment

  • Choose high-quality maize seeds that are suitable for your region.

 

  • Consider factors such as disease resistance, yield potential, and maturity period.

 

  • Treat the seeds with recommended fungicides to protect against seed-borne diseases.

 

Step 3: Planting

  • Create planting rows with proper spacing, typically 75-90 cm apart.

 

  • Sow the seeds at a depth of about 3-5 cm, with a spacing of 20-25 cm between seeds.

 

  • Ensure uniform distribution of seeds throughout the field.

 

  • Cover the seeds with soil and lightly press the ground to ensure good seed-soil contact.

 

Step 4: Fertilizer Application

  • Apply organic or inorganic fertilizers based on the soil test results.

 

  • Use a balanced fertilizer formula, such as NPK 15:15:15 or NPK 20:10:10.

 

  • Apply the fertilizer at the time of planting and during subsequent top-dressing stages.

 

Step 5: Weed Control

  • Implement effective weed control methods to minimize competition with maize plants.

 

  • Use pre-emergence herbicides before the maize seedlings emerge.

 

  • Practice regular manual weeding to remove weeds that escape herbicide application.

 

Step 6: Irrigation and Water Management

  • Monitor soil moisture regularly and provide irrigation as needed.

 

  • Implement efficient irrigation methods, such as drip irrigation or sprinkler systems.

 

  • Ensure proper drainage to prevent waterlogging and root diseases.

 

Step 7: Pest and Disease Management

  • Scout the field regularly for common pests like stem borers and armyworms.

 

  • Use appropriate insecticides or biological control methods to manage pests.

 

  • Monitor and manage common maize diseases such as maize streak virus and gray leaf spot.

 

Step 8: Harvesting and Post-Harvest Handling

  • Harvest maize when the cobs have reached full maturity and the husks have dried.

 

  • Use sharp tools to cut the maize stalks at the base.

 

  • Remove the husks and allow the cobs to dry further in a well-ventilated area.

 

  • Store the harvested maize in a dry and pest-free environment to prevent spoilage.
